Understanding the Challenges of Monetizing News Content

Monetizing digital journalism feels like walking a tightrope these days. Publishers must fund quality reporting while maintaining reader trust—a task complicated by evolving audience habits and ad-blocking tools installed on 42% of U.S. devices. Let’s unpack the hurdles and proven solutions.

Ad Blockers, Subscription Models & Credibility

Advertisers often avoid sensitive topics like politics or social issues, fearing brand association risks. This creates gaps in advertising budgets just as blockers shrink ad visibility. Over 60% of users under 35 employ these tools, causing revenue dips for platforms relying solely on display ads.

Subscription models face their own hurdles. Many readers resist paywalls after decades of free access. The fix? Offer tiered memberships with perks like subscriber-exclusive events or early access to investigative reports. Blend this with SEO-driven channels to attract engaged audiences willing to support your work.

Balancing Revenue with Trust

Readers spot overly promotional content instantly. A 2023 study found 78% distrust articles mentioning sponsors without clear disclosures. Build business relationships that align with your editorial values—think local businesses funding community-focused beats rather than generic national ads.

Diversify income streams to reduce reliance on any single source. Successful outlets combine subscriptions, affiliate links, and customer-first sponsored guides. The key? Maintain a strict separation between funding partners and newsroom decisions. Transparency preserves credibility while supporting sustainable business models.

Optimizing User Experience and Site Performance

Visitors decide in seconds whether your platform deserves their attention. Slow load times or cluttered layouts push readers toward faster alternatives. Let’s transform your website into a frictionless hub that keeps audiences engaged.

Utilizing CMS Platforms and UX Tools

Tools like Hotjar and Crazy Egg expose how users navigate your content. Heatmaps reveal ignored sections, while session recordings show where visitors get stuck. Use these insights to streamline menus or reposition key stories.

A/B testing compares headlines, layouts, and call-to-action buttons. I’ve seen publishers boost click-through rates by 40% simply by testing two versions of a landing page. Combine this data with direct reader surveys to prioritize upgrades that matter most.

Mobile Optimization and Responsive Design

Over half your traffic likely comes from phones, yet many websites still fail mobile users. Google’s Mobile-Friendly Test identifies issues like oversized images or unreadable text. Fix these to avoid losing 53% of potential readers.

Accelerated Mobile Pages (AMP) load content instantly, even on slow connections. Pair this with responsive design that adapts to any screen size. Remember: a seamless mobile experience isn’t optional—it’s how modern audiences consume information.

Leveraging Social Media and Email Marketing

Your audience isn’t just reading headlines—they’re sharing, commenting, and craving connections. With 4.2 billion active users across platforms, social channels offer unmatched reach for publishers. Pair this with email’s $42 ROI per dollar spent, and you’ve got a powerhouse duo for building loyal readership.

Boosting Engagement Through Social Platforms

Each platform demands unique tactics. Instagram thrives on visual storytelling—think behind-the-scenes reels of your newsroom. Twitter excels at real-time updates during breaking events. Use YouTube for deep-dive video explainers that complement your articles.

Live Q&A sessions or polls let audiences shape coverage. One regional outlet saw a 58% follower increase by hosting weekly “Ask the Editor” streams. Tools like Hootsuite simplify cross-platform scheduling while tracking trending topics.

Crafting Compelling Email Campaigns

Newsletters work best when they solve problems. Try these formats:

  • Morning Briefings: Curate top stories with bullet-point summaries
  • Exclusive Investigations: Offer early access to premium content
  • Event Alerts: Promote subscriber-only webinars

Segment lists based on reader interests. A/B test subject lines—phrases like “What You Missed” outperform generic “News Update” headers by 33%. Our guide to combining SEO and email outreach offers proven methods to amplify results.

Diversifying Revenue Streams Through Ads and Sponsorships

Relying on a single income source in digital publishing is like building a house on shifting sand. Platforms that thrive combine multiple revenue streams while keeping user experience intact. Let’s explore how to blend display advertising, affiliate partnerships, and sponsored content into a cohesive strategy that funds quality journalism without alienating readers.

Smart Ad Placement Meets Audience Relevance

Google Ad Manager helps publishers optimize display ads without cluttering pages. Place banners near high-engagement zones—like after key paragraphs—using heatmap data. One regional outlet increased ad revenue 37% by testing sticky sidebar units versus in-content boxes.

Affiliate programs work best when aligned with your audience’s interests. A tech news site earns 6-figure commissions promoting coding courses through Amazon Associates. Always disclose partnerships clearly, and prioritize products your team would genuinely recommend.

Keyword Optimization and On-Page Techniques

Start by researching terms your audience actually uses. Tools like AnswerThePublic reveal local questions people ask about trending topics. Integrate these phrases naturally into headlines and subheadings—never force them.

Proper SEO-friendly website structure ensures crawlers understand your content. Use header tags (H2-H4) to organize sections and include target keywords in meta descriptions. I’ve seen publishers double organic traffic by optimizing just these elements.

Leveraging Data Analytics

Google Search Console exposes what’s working. Track which queries bring impressions versus clicks. One outlet discovered “local election results” generated 12x more traffic than “voting updates”—then adjusted their terminology.

SEMrush helps identify content gaps. Compare your top pages against competitors’ to find untapped opportunities. Prioritize low-competition keywords with strong search volume to maximize ROI.

Boosting Organic Rankings

Speed impacts visibility. Use GTmetrix to fix loading issues—anything above 3 seconds risks higher bounce rates. Compress images and leverage browser caching for faster delivery.

Internal linking guides readers to related stories while signaling content depth to crawlers. Articles with 3-5 contextual links per 1,000 words consistently rank higher in my experience.

Utilizing Pay-Per-Click and Affiliate Marketing Techniques

Harnessing targeted advertising bridges reader needs with revenue goals. While organic growth builds long-term authority, paid campaigns deliver immediate visibility. Let’s explore how to balance both approaches effectively.

Strategic Use of PPC Campaigns

Focus your budget on keywords attracting engaged visitors. Tools like Google Keyword Planner identify phrases matching your website’s expertise. Test headlines in Google Ads—I’ve seen 27% higher click-through rates when combining urgency with clarity.

Track conversions through UTM parameters. Refine bids weekly based on performance data. One publisher doubled sign-ups by pausing underperforming ads and reinvesting in top 10% placements.

Implementing Affiliate Marketing for Additional Revenue

Promote products your audience already values. A politics outlet earns commissions linking to historical books, while tech reviewers partner with software platforms. Always disclose partnerships transparently to maintain trust.

Use trackable links in newsletters and articles. Analyze which offers resonate most—then expand those categories. This creates passive income streams that fund deeper reporting without compromising integrity.

FAQ

How can news sites combat ad blockers while maintaining trust?

Focus on non-intrusive display ads and prioritize subscription models with exclusive content. Platforms like Piano or Newspack help tailor paywalls without overwhelming readers. Transparency about data usage also builds credibility.

What tools improve mobile optimization for news platforms?

Use Google’s Core Web Vitals to audit speed and responsiveness. Tools like Accelerated Mobile Pages (AMP) or CMS plugins (e.g., WordPress Mobile Pack) streamline mobile layouts. Testing tools like BrowserStack ensure cross-device compatibility.

How do I keep news content engaging in a fast-paced environment?

Blend breaking news updates with in-depth analysis. Incorporate multimedia elements like embedded videos (via YouTube or Vimeo) and interactive charts. Tools like Canva or Adobe Spark enhance visual storytelling.

Which social platforms drive the most traffic for news sites?

Twitter (X) excels for real-time updates, while Facebook and Instagram boost reach through shareable visuals. LinkedIn works for niche or industry-specific reporting. Use Meta Business Suite to track performance.

What’s the best way to structure email newsletters?

Segment audiences using tools like Mailchimp or HubSpot. Include curated headlines, brief summaries, and clear CTAs. A/B test subject lines and formats to optimize open rates. Weekly digests often outperform daily blasts.

How do affiliate programs align with news credibility?

Partner with brands relevant to your audience (e.g., tech news sites with gadget retailers). Disclose affiliations clearly and avoid overly promotional language. Platforms like Amazon Associates or ShareASale offer flexible tracking.

Which SEO tools are essential for improving rankings?

Use SEMrush for keyword research and Ahrefs for backlink analysis. Optimize headlines with Yoast SEO (for WordPress) and monitor performance via Google Search Console. Local SEO tactics, like geotagging, also boost visibility.

Are PPC campaigns worth it for niche news audiences?

Yes—target long-tail keywords (e.g., “local election updates 2024”) through Google Ads. Use demographic filters on platforms like Microsoft Advertising to reach specific age groups or interests. Retarget engaged visitors via display ads.
